Tax Investigations

HM Revenue and Customs is determined to obtain more revenue from us all by the use of targeted tax investigations. From April 2009 they have had an extended range of powers to use in such investigations.

Investigations can be a stressful

Investigations can be a stressful and worrying time but the worry and time involved in an investigation can be lessened with the help of an experienced accountant to guide you through this difficult process.
